Table 1 The differences between ‘evidence’ and ‘insights’ from patients

From: It’s not evidence, it’s insight: bringing patients’ perspectives into health technology appraisal at NICE

The nature of ‘evidence’

The nature of experiential knowledge

• Data obtained through systematic enquiry

• Knowledge gained through experience - insight

• Objective

• Subjective

• Rational

• Emotional

• Written in scientific and technical language

• Written in the patients’ own words

• Mostly quantitative - statistics

• Mostly qualitative - stories
